Bio
of Ven. Sankichcha Born in
Kandy,
Sri Lanka in 1976, Venerable Sankichcha received novice ordination at the
age of 15 in 1991. Not long after his higher ordination, in 1996, he moved
to Australia where he lived for four years. Ven. Sankichcha moved to Great
Lakes Buddhist Vihara in December of 2001. |

Rev P. Maithree
Born in Elpitiya, Galle
District, SriLanka in April 17, 1966. He renounced his lay name
‘Jayanetti arachchi Sudath Ananda’ at his robing/ordination in Decem 03rd
1981, and Rev P. Maithree received his higher ordination in June 23rd
1989. Because of his excellent achievements at monastic, graduate and
post graduate levels, he has won a high recognition in spiritual,
communal and academic fields. He has extended his service especially as
a Buddhist psychological counselor in several countries. At the
invitation of the abbot of GLBV, Rev Maithree renders his invaluable
service to the Great Lake Buddhst Vihara and its people from May 08
2008.

Rev. Indarathana Rev. Indarathana Deliwa was born in 01
January 1980 at Monaragala, Sri Lanka. He received his novice
ordination at the age of 14 in 1994. After having completed his
monastic education diligently, he got his higher ordination in 2008.Rev.
Indarathana graduated with a bachelor degree in education, in University
of Colombo in 2005. Because of his excellent abilities in performing
religious activities, he has been serving as a well trained Buddhist
clergy at Great Lakes Buddhist Vihara since November 2006 to date. |

Rev. Jinananda Nugegalayaye
Rev.N.Jinananda was born in April 12,1980 at Katuwana, Hambantota . He
was ordained as a novice monk in November 25th,1993 and received his
higher ordination in April 30th,2000. He graduated with a Bachelor of
Education degree from University of Colombo in 2006. Rev.N.Jinananda
completed a postgraduate Diploma in Buddhist studies at University of Kelaniya in 2007. Rev.N.Jinananda renders his religious service
to GLBV from
February 13, 2008 to date.
